South African Minister Appoints Interim Rail Agency Board

Transport Minister Dipuo Peters says that a probe into maladministration by the former board of the South African Passenger Rail Agency of South Africa cost R127 million, R47 million more than the original estimation. This comes as Minister Peters announced a new interim board to oversee the embattled rail agency.
